Totally 326 PM2.5-10 teflon filter, 312 PM2.5 teflon filter, 172 PM10 quartz filter and 166 PM2.5 quartz filter samples were collected in the campus of Abant İzzet Baysal University between March 2013 and February 2014. Teflon filters were used to determine the amounts of anions (F-, Cl-, NO2-, NO3-, Br-, SO42-) and cations (Li+, Na+, NH4+, K+, Mg2+, Ca2+) and elements (Li, Be, Na, K, Mg, Al, P, Ca, Ti, V, Cr, Mn, Fe, Co, Ni, Cu, Zn, Ge, As, Se, Rb, Sr, Y, Mo, Cd, Sn, Sb, Cs, Ba, La, Ce, Pr, Nd, Eu, Sm, Gd, Tb, Dy, Ho, Er, Tm, Yb, Lu, Hf, W, Hg, Pt, Au, Pb, Bi, Tl, Th, U). Quartz filters were used to evaluate organic carbon (OC), elemental carbon (EC) and total carbon (TC) in PM10 and PM2.5 mode. For the analysis, ICP-MS, ion chromatography and termal/optical transmittance carbon analyzer were used. The measured concentrations of each parameter were evaluated statistically, seasonally and temporally. Calcium, Al, Fe, Na, Mg, and K had the highest arithmetic mean concentrations. The crustal elements were mostly found in the coarse fraction and the anthropogenic ones were in the fine fraction. The arithmetic means and standard deviations of the particulate matter concentrations were lower in the nonheating season. Particulate matter concentrations were greater than the limit values regulated by law number 4856 of the Ministry of Environment and Forestry in some sampling days. The NO3-/SO42- ratio indicated that the sampling site was affected from the coal burning rather than emissions from mobile sources. As a result of cation to anion ratio and multiple linear regression, it was found out that the particulate matter was acidic. The correlations between OC and EC were performed monthly. The high correlation coefficients indicated that they were emitted from the similar sources. The concentrations of primary OC were generally greater than the concentrations of secondary OC. The concentrations of both however showed the increasing trend in the heating season. The source apportionment studies were done by using enrichment factor calculation, wind sector analysis, back trajectories and positive matrix factorization (PMF). The antropogenic elements were highly enriched in both fractions. The dominant wind sector in the sampling area was from West South West sector. There are no local sources from that direction therefore the long-range transportation is the main pollution source. The other pollution sources for the anthropogenic elements that were found from the pollution roses were the city center and highways. The results of PMF combined with back trajectories gave 8 factors affecting the sampling site for both particulate modes. They were named as: Traffic, coal and wood burning, aged aerosol, agricultural activities, polluted soil, iron-steel works, soil, sea-long range transportation for coarse particulate matter. The sources for fine particulate matter were as follows: Soil (Saharan effect), urban factor, sea-long range transportation, poultry sector, coal and biomass burning, traffic-mining, aged aeosol, waste incineration-iron-steel works.
